Transaction ee313066f73eca05f77c1c1ae33f6e3e2c0b1434ecc0ae1dd0495737c05f7992
1 Input
1 Output
-
ee313066f73eca05f77c1c1ae33f6e3e2c0b1434ecc0ae1dd0495737c05f7992:0
- value
- 499872394
- script pubkey
- OP_0 OP_PUSHBYTES_20 1b1235cd792b2e5cb8bf4595519fa496bfbe6b47
- address
- bc1qrvfrtnte9vh9ew9lgk24r8ayj6lmu668aye3eg